Civil Project Manager (Jefferson City)

Madrid Amalgamated Group is a multi-disciplined firm specializing in civil, mechanical, electrical, and structural engineering. They are seeking an experienced Civil Project Manager to lead and manage complex civil engineering projects within the Water/Wastewater, Land Development, or Municipal Services sectors, ensuring successful project delivery and strong client relationships.

Information Technology & Services

Responsibilities

Manage multiple civil engineering projects simultaneously, from planning and design to permitting and construction oversight
Serve as the primary point of contact for clients, consultants, and public agencies, ensuring clear communication and strong relationships
Oversee project budgets, schedules, and scopes to ensure delivery on time and within budget
Lead multidisciplinary teams, including junior engineers, CAD designers, subconsultants, and construction personnel
Review and approve engineering plans, specifications, reports, and other technical documentation
Support business development activities, including proposal preparation, client presentations, and pursuit strategy
Ensure all work complies with applicable codes, standards, and regulatory requirements
Provide mentorship and professional development to junior staff and foster a collaborative team environment
Monitor and manage project risks, conflicts, and resource allocation

Required

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ering
Professional Engineer (PE) license is required
Minimum 6 years of experience in civil engineering with increasing levels of responsibility
Proven project management experience in one or more of the following sectors: Water and wastewater infrastructure, Land development (residential, commercial, or industrial), Municipal engineering (roadways, drainage, utility systems, etc.)
Proficiency with design and project management tools (e.g., AutoCAD Civil 3D, MS Project, Bluebeam, etc.)
Str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ills
Demonstrated ability to manage client relationships and grow accounts
Experience with permitting, agency coordination, and public presentations

Preferred

Master's degree in Civil Engineering
